Device Specification:
- Device name: Xprinter XP-58IIH
- Device type: Thermal Printer
- Connectivity: USB
- Printing method: Direct thermal printing
- Resolution: 203 dpi (8 dots/mm)
- Printing speed: Up to 90 mm/s
- Paper type: Thermal paper rolls (57.5 ± 0.5mm width, max. diameter 50mm)
- Paper thickness: 0.06 to 0.08mm
- Power supply: DC 12V/2.6A
- Compatibility: Windows XP, 7, 8, 10; Linux
Troubleshooting Questions and Answers:
1. Q: Why is my Xprinter XP-58IIH not printing anything?
A: Make sure the printer is securely connected to the computer via USB. Check that the printer's power cable is properly plugged in and the device is turned on. Ensure that you have installed the correct driver for your operating system.
2. Q: The printed text on my Xprinter XP-58IIH is faded or barely visible. What should I do?
A: Check the paper roll and make sure it is properly loaded with the thermal side facing up. Ensure that the paper roll is not empty or nearly empty. If the problem persists, clean the printhead using a soft cloth lightly moistened with isopropyl alcohol.
3. Q: After installing the printer driver for Xprinter XP-58IIH, my computer shows a "USB Device Not Recognized" error. How can I fix this?
A: Try unplugging the printer from the USB port and reconnecting it to a different USB port on your computer. Restart your computer and make sure you have installed the latest driver from the official Xprinter website. If the issue persists, try using a different USB cable or contact Xprinter support for further assistance.
